CLOSET TREASURES October 2 2009

One way people have been helping the Philippines is by donating canned goods and clothes. Many establishments across the Los Angeles area have become collection centers, promising to send the items on a daily basis. Earlier this week, Boj started to go through his closet and gather items to send. If you’re following him on Twitter, you would have got a glimpse of what he found. If you’re not following him on Twitter, then lucky you - I’ve pulled every picture he tweeted and posted it here. Just for you. It’s interesting to see the evolution of streetwear design…

1) Plain Gravy‘s controversial t-shirt. From what I understand, The Hundreds got heat for this, and they didn’t even release it.
